Skip to content

Drop support for Node 18 and 23 #28

@atwupack

Description

@atwupack

Several dependencies in the project have current versions that require at least Node 20.

  • commander 14 requires Node 20
    • Commander 14 introduces option groups. These would be quite useful to separate dependency-check-cli arguments from the ones specific to our program.
  • undici 7 requires Node 20.18.1
  • walk-up-path 7 requires Node 20 or 22+
  • Node 18 is EOL and should not used in productive environments anymore.
  • @types/node needs to be upgraded to version 20.x

Metadata

Metadata

Assignees

Labels

dependenciesPull requests that update a dependency file

Projects

No projects

Mil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ions